Placement Experience
After the 6th semester, we become eligible for the placement. Our college trained us for good placement. Almost 75 to 80 percent of students get placed in good companies, like- Tata AIG,ByJus,Toujous peritas ,Hyundai,Chegg India,Repose energy etc.
Fees and Financial Aid
The total course fee is 3,99,200 .which is divided into 8 semesters. our college also provides many scholarships .such as Swami Vivekananda Scholarships, many cast system scholarships etc.By these scholarships, many students get benefitted.
